Can you reverse polarity on a brushless DC motor?

Swapping any two of the wires connecting a brushless DC motor to its ESC will reverse the direction it spins.

Do brushless DC motors need a controller?

For most applications involving a DC or BLDC (brushless DC) motor, it is advisable to use a motor controller, in fact if you are using a brushless (electrically commutated “EC”) motor, then you have to use a controller to fire the correct phase winding at the right time.

How do I know if my brushless motor has no ESC?

Disconnect motor from ESC just to be safe but not necessary. Short any 2 motor wires and spin rotor head by hand. Compare mechanical resistance without shorting the wires. Repeat with the other 2 combos of shorting 2 wires.

Can I connect a brushless motor directly to battery?

You can’t. Brushless motors will not work without an ESC. As Jim says the motor has no commutator so it needs an external commutator (which is built into the ESC) before it does anything at all.

Can brushless motors work without ESC?

You can’t even run a brushless DC motor without the ESC, let alone control it. The ESC, which actually is an inverter converting DC into three phase AC, is a necessary part of the motor.

Can you run two engines one ESC?

You can, but it’s not recommended. First of, you will need an ESC that can handle twice the current of what one motor consumes. The motors will also be seen as one single motor by the ESC, so of one of them has an error or becomes out of sync, both of them will stop.
